What information do I need from the recipient to pay them with my credit card?

When making a payment to a recipient using your credit card through a remittance service, it is essential to gather the correct information to ensure a smooth transaction. The primary details you'll need include the recipient's full name, their bank account number, and the bank's routing number if it's a direct deposit. Additionally, it is necessary to know the recipient's address and contact information to verify the transaction.

Some remittance services might also require further identification details of the recipient such as a government-issued ID number or a social security number for added security. Always double-check with your remittance provider about any extra requirements that might be needed. By having all the required information at hand, you can ensure a hassle-free and secure payment process to your recipient using your credit card.

Can I use a credit card to pay someone through a peer-to-peer payment app?

Peer-to-peer payment apps have revolutionized the way we transfer money, making it easy and convenient to send funds to friends, family, and even businesses. But can you use a credit card to pay someone through these apps? The answer is yes, but with some considerations.

Many popular peer-to-peer payment apps like PayPal, Venmo, and Square Cash allow users to link their credit cards as a payment method. However, it's important to note that using a credit card may incur additional fees. These fees can vary depending on the app and the type of credit card used. For example, some apps charge a percentage of the transaction amount as a fee for credit card payments, which can add up quickly.

When using a credit card for peer-to-peer payments, it's also essential to consider the potential impact on your credit score. Credit card usage can affect your credit utilization ratio, which is a significant factor in determining your credit score. Additionally, if the transaction is classified as a cash advance, it could attract higher interest rates and fees.

In conclusion, while it is possible to use a credit card to pay someone through a peer-to-peer payment app, it's crucial to be aware of the associated fees and the potential impact on your credit score. Always check the terms and conditions of the payment app and your credit card agreement to avoid any surprises.

What are the potential risks of using a credit card to pay someone?

Using a credit card to pay someone can be a convenient option, but it also comes with several potential risks that are important to consider. One of the main risks is the possibility of accumulating high-interest debt. Credit cards typically have higher interest rates compared to other forms of payment, and failing to pay off the balance in full each month can lead to costly interest charges.

Another risk is the threat of fraud and identity theft. When using a credit card to make payments, sensitive information is shared, which can be intercepted by cybercriminals. This can lead to unauthorized transactions and potentially damage your credit score.

Lastly, there may be additional fees associated with using a credit card for remittance. Some credit card companies charge cash advance fees or foreign transaction fees, which can increase the overall cost of the transaction. It's important to be aware of these fees and factor them into the total cost before deciding to use a credit card for remittance purposes.

Are there any credit card issuers that prohibit paying someone directly with a card?

In the world of remittance services, credit cards can be a convenient way to send money directly to someone. However, not all credit card issuers allow this type of transaction. Some issuers have restrictions in place to prevent potential fraud or misuse of credit facilities.

It is important for customers to check with their credit card issuer to understand their specific policies regarding direct payments to individuals. Certain issuers might permit direct transfers, but could impose limits on the amount or frequency of transactions. Others might treat these transactions as cash advances, which could incur additional fees and higher interest rates.
